5.2. Learning tasks

The course includes the following learning tasks: 

1: Theory sessions: The lecturer to present the contents of the course.
2: Practice sessionsStudents can implement the acquired knowledge in the theory sessions and demonstrate the ability to work in group, and interpersonal communication skills. There are based on the use of the case method and the solving of exercises. Other teaching methods can be used too, such as analysis and discussion of readings in class.
3: Seminars with professionals: These seminars will be held during a session in which an industry professional gives a conference on issues related to the course. The date of the sessions will be given to the students at the beginning of the course. It will take place on Friday, which is a day reserved for such activities.
4: Individual and group mentoring sessions: They will be held at the office or via the virtual platform ADD Tutorials, and will allow more direct and personalized support to explain students doubts about the course's content, guiding them in the study and solving of exercises or proposed cases.

5.4. Course planning and calendar

  • Theory sessions: sessions of 2.5 hours per week, 0.8 credits
  • Practice sessions: Sessions of 2.5 hours per week, 0.8 credits
  • Assessment tests (oral presentations, exams): 7.5 hours, 0.3 credits
  • Attendance to group tutorials: 2.5 hours, 0.1 credits
  • Autonomous work: includes preparation of evidence (100 hours)
